## Ticket: staging env misconfigured for ORM refactor branch

The Cobblewright ORM refactor branch fails on staging: repository layer can't reach the shadow database, so the dual-write comparison never runs. Root cause: staging .env was copied from the pre-refactor template and lacks the shadow connection settings. Reviewer, please verify the fix before merge. The corrected .env.staging should include the shadow DB credential on the following line:

secret setting of yagug-hahog: COURIER_KEY13=44c9b50f678cd

Release checklist — Tallowpay v3.2. The settlement integration tests are known to flake when the mock clearing house responds slower than 2s; reruns usually pass on the second attempt. Support should not treat a red settlement suite alone as a release blocker, but two consecutive failures on the same shard must be escalated to the payments on-call before sign-off. Retried runs are logged with the original attempt for traceability. When filing an escalation, quote the build token that appears directly below this item.

build token for kajof-tafog: htk31_14a2b4a45eaae15a7b5f6a3a3dfcb36

// Bloom filter front for the Kestrelstore KV cache.
// Support note: a "miss" here is definitive (key absent), but a
// "hit" may be a false positive, so a backing lookup still runs.
// If customers report slow negative lookups, check filter saturation
// before escalating. Resizing requires a full rebuild. The module's
// tuning constants are defined below:

limits module of yahag-kahip:
QUOTAS = {
    "quenion": 636,
    "ralys": 899,
    "istael": 695,
    "eliion": 652,
    "pelius": 657,
    "zormir": 103,
    "keleth": 279,
}